Mastering Pattern Recognition: Enhancing Strategic Thinking in Games

1. Understanding the Foundations of Pattern Recognition in Strategic Gaming

a. Differentiating between simple and complex pattern recognition in games

At its core, pattern recognition in games spans a spectrum from straightforward to highly intricate. Simple patterns might include recognizing common opening moves in chess or standard resource build orders in real-time strategy (RTS) games. These are easily identifiable and often recur across matches, allowing players to quickly adapt their responses. Conversely, complex pattern recognition involves detecting subtle, non-obvious relationships—such as the strategic tendencies of an opponent over multiple rounds or recognizing layered behaviors that hint at upcoming moves. For example, in *Pirots 4*, seasoned players might observe nuanced build timings or specific sequence triggers that signal a shift in an opponent’s strategy, which requires deep analytical skills and experience to decipher effectively.

b. Cognitive processes involved in recognizing and interpreting game patterns

Recognizing patterns engages several cognitive processes, including perceptual acuity, pattern matching, and inferential reasoning. Visual perception allows players to notice recurring motifs or strategic cues, while pattern matching involves correlating these observations with stored mental templates. Interpretation then transforms these patterns into actionable insights, such as anticipating an opponent’s next move. Neuroscientific studies indicate that expert players develop enhanced neural pathways in areas associated with memory and visual-spatial reasoning, which facilitates faster and more accurate pattern recognition—further emphasizing the importance of deliberate practice in mastering this skill.

c. The role of memory and perception in developing pattern recognition skills

Memory acts as the repository of learned patterns, enabling players to recognize familiar sequences quickly. Perception filters incoming sensory information, highlighting relevant cues amidst the chaos of gameplay. Over time, experienced players build extensive mental libraries of game patterns through repeated exposure and analysis, which sharpens their perception and accelerates recognition. For instance, in multiplayer online battle arena (MOBA) games, recalling common hero behaviors or map control patterns can provide a strategic edge, particularly when reacting to novel situations by combining past experiences with real-time perception.

b. Case studies: Recognizing patterns to outmaneuver opponents in various game genres

In RTS games like *StarCraft*, players often identify enemy build orders and adapt their strategies accordingly. For instance, recognizing a tendency toward early air units allows the opponent to prepare anti-air defenses in advance. In *Pirots 4*, advanced players might observe a recurring pattern where opponents focus on rapid expansion, enabling them to exploit this by launching early attacks. Similarly, in card games such as poker, pattern recognition of betting behaviors and tendencies guides decision-making and bluffing strategies. These case studies exemplify how pattern recognition directly influences tactical and strategic choices across genres.

4. Cognitive Biases and Pitfalls in Pattern Recognition

a. Overfitting patterns: avoiding false positives and cognitive illusions

One common pitfall is overfitting—seeing patterns where none exist, leading to false assumptions. For example, a player might incorrectly interpret a random variation as a deliberate strategy, causing misaligned responses. This cognitive illusion can be mitigated by cross-referencing multiple data points and maintaining skepticism about overly simplistic explanations. Recognizing the difference between meaningful patterns and coincidental occurrences is vital for strategic accuracy.

b. The danger of pattern fatigue and complacency in strategic thinking

Repeated exposure to familiar patterns can lead to complacency, causing players to overlook novel strategies or deviations. This pattern fatigue diminishes situational awareness and flexibility. To counter this, players should intentionally seek out new patterns, challenge assumptions, and periodically reset their mental models, ensuring they remain perceptive to unexpected moves.

c. Strategies to maintain objectivity and improve pattern discernment over time

Maintaining objectivity involves continuous learning, critical analysis, and avoiding cognitive biases. Techniques include reviewing game replays, engaging in meta-analyses, and seeking diverse perspectives. Regularly updating mental models with fresh data and challenging ingrained assumptions help refine pattern recognition and prevent stagnation, ultimately leading to more accurate and strategic insights.
